DIAGNOSIS INFORMATION

Outline of self-diagnosis function
This projector is provided with the self-diagnosis function. In case of any failure, the LED at the top of the projector will indicate
the failure. There are two ways for diagnosis.
1 Connect a personal computer to the projector. Then, input [00 ~ CHK] from the hyper-terminal window of the personal
computer during stand-by.
2 Connect a personal computer and click the "diagnosis" button of PCGC8, the diagnostic software to read the warning
history.
Note: Diagnosis can be aiso carried out by turning on the main power and then turning on the power of the operation panel.
However, as the diagnosis items are different and it may cause a secondary failure, carry out the diagnosis in either of the
above-mentioned ways in most cases.
Diagnosis result indication
LED indication and failures are described in the following table. LED can be reset "automatically" or "Unplug and plug the power
cable" after the failure is corrected.
